So, here’s a unique concert experience captured at Ledreborg Castle—Robin Gibb backed by the Danish National Concert Orchestra. It’s from summer '09 but released in 2013. You get this lush orchestral sound accompanying classic Bee Gees hits and some of Robin's solo stuff. The atmosphere feels intimate yet grand, thanks to the setting and the arrangements. The pacing ebbs and flows beautifully, letting the emotions of the songs breathe. It’s fascinating to see how Robin interacts with the musicians, creating a collaborative vibe that shines through. There’s something special about hearing these timeless tracks in this orchestral context, giving them a fresh twist while still holding onto that essence we know and love.
This concert film is somewhat lesser-known, which adds an interesting layer for collectors. It was released on DVD, but you might find it less frequently in circulation compared to other concert films. The appeal lies in its orchestral arrangements and the intimate setting, making it a notable piece for those interested in Robin Gibb’s work beyond the traditional Bee Gees catalog.
